For example, most amongst us will along with the 25% federal income tax rate, and let's suppose that our state income tax rate is 3%. transfer pricing Provides us a marginal tax rate of 28%. We subtract.28 from 1.00 loss.72 or 72%. This considerably a non-taxable interest rate of three ..6% would be the same return as being a taxable rate of 5%. That was derived by multiplying 5% by 72%. So any non-taxable return greater than 3.6% will be preferable to a taxable rate of 5%.
